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What is the capacity of the Yama Chinese Water Kettle? A: The Yama Chinese Water Kettle has a capacity of 40 ounces, making it ideal for brewing tea for one or two people.
- Q: Can the kettle be used on electric stovetops? A: Yes, the kettle can be used on electric stovetops when utilizing the included wire grid to prevent shattering.
- Q: What material is the Yama kettle made from? A: The kettle is made from hand-blown borosilicate glass, which is known for being thicker, stronger, and heat resistant.
- Q: Is the kettle suitable for all types of tea? A: Yes, the kettle's versatile design allows for brewing loose leaf tea, blooming teas, and herbal infusions.
- Q: How should I care for the kettle? A: To care for the kettle, avoid boiling it when empty, placing a hot kettle on a cool surface, and ensure it does not hit hard surfaces when hot.
- Q: Does the kettle whistle when boiling water? A: No, the kettle does not whistle, so it is important to monitor the water to prevent over-boiling.
- Q: What is the maximum heat resistance of the kettle? A: The kettle is heat resistant up to 150 degrees Celsius.
- Q: Is the kettle safe for stovetop use? A: Yes, the kettle can be safely heated on gas stovetops or electric ranges, but it is recommended to use a trivet on gas stoves.
- Q: Where is the Yama kettle manufactured? A: The Yama kettle is handcrafted in Taiwan and has been manufactured in a family-operated factory since 1979.
- Q: What are the advantages of using a glass teapot? A: Glass teapots, like the Yama kettle, are odorless and do not impart any flavor to the tea, providing a pure brewing experience.
